The Epic
The Epic is a 615ft (187m) tall skyscraper in New York City, New York. It was constructed from 2005 to 2007, and has 58 floors. It is the 74th tallest building in New York, and has 460 rooms.

Building Activity

  • Isaiah Matos
    Isaiah Matos commented
    LEED Gold certified
    about 6 years ago via Mobile